Answer : A six Sigma team at a factory tht produces dog biscuits is chrged with reducing the amount of variation in the weight of filled boxes of product to accomplish this the team is considering replacing the old packing machine with a new one. A sample of 10 boxes filled by the old machine displays a variation of 1.70 a similar sample from the new machine yields a variation of 0.52.

Solution :

F- statistic :

the old machine displays a variation of 1.70

S1^2 = 1.70

the new machine yields a variation of 0.52.

S2^2 = 0.52

Therefore,

F-Statistic = S1^2 / S2^2

                   = 1.70 / 0.52

                   = 3.269

   F Statistic = 3.27

At α = 0.05, from F distribution table

Degree of freedom (numerator) = 10 - 1

                                                         =9

Degree of freedom (denominator) = 10 - 1

                                                              = 9

Therefore,

Critical value for F-distribution,

CV = F( 9, 9,at 0.05)

      = 3.18.      (From F-distribution table).

Therefore,

F- statistic = 3.27

Critical value = 3.18
